I'm not a coach, but I wouldn't.

Instead I'd make sure my front 5 mind their gaps & seperation. Try not to open running lanes for him & try not to rush deeper than the QB. You don't want him to step up into the pocket, you want the pocket to shrink around him.

That's easier said than done.

Hard to put pressure on a guy AND play contain with your d line.

All year we've been relentless to the qb. When you start asking guys to control gaps it takes away from the attacking style.

i'm betting we see cushing in a lot of contain-blitz settings much like the way chicago used urlacher against michael vick last season. let everyone else play their game normally, and have cushing play aggressive in a way that takes away both run and pass lanes for cam.
